PLUS highway under essential services, got open.

QUOTE
ESSENTIAL SERVICES
[Section 2]
1.Banking services.
2.Electricity services.
3.Fire services.
4.Port,  dock,  harbour  and  airport  services  and  undertakings,  including
stevedoring,  lighterage,  cargo  handling,  pilotage  and  storing  or  bulking  of commodities.
5.Postal services.
6.Prison services.
7.Production, refining, storage, supply and distribution of fuel and lubricants.
8.Public health services.
8A.Public waste management services.
9.Radio  communication  services,  including  broadcasting  and  television services.
10.Telegraph, telephone and telecommunication services.
11.Transport services by land, water or air.
12.Water services.
13.Any service provided by any of the following Departments of Government:
(i)Chemistry.
(ii)Civil Aviation.
(iii)Customs and Excise.
(iv)Immigration.
(v)Marine.
(vi)Meteorology.
(vii)Printing.
